grazie
Italian
Etymology
Plural of grazia (“grace”), from Latin grātia, as used in the phrase grātiās agō (“to thank, to express thanks”).

Noun
grazie m (uncountable)
- thanks, thank-you (an expression of gratitude)
- Se ne andò senza neppure dirmi grazie.
- He/She went away without even thanking me.
- Synonym: ringraziamento
- (uncommon) gratitude
- Synonyms: gratitudine, riconoscenza
